Amends subsection (f) of section 10-145d of the general statutes to eliminate the reading instruction examination requirement for special education teachers.
-
Removes the requirement that certified employees applying for a comprehensive special education endorsement must achieve a satisfactory score on the reading instruction examination approved by the State Board of Education on April 1, 2009, or an equivalent examination.
-
Removes the same reading examination requirement for applicants seeking an initial, provisional, or professional educator certificate combined with a comprehensive special education endorsement.
-
Intended to address special education teacher shortages in urban school districts by reducing certification barriers.
Legislative Description
An Act Repealing The Requirement That Special Education Teachers Pass An Additional Reading Examination.
